/**
* Abstract class for a Use Case (Interactor in terms of Clean Architecture).
* This interface represents a execution unit for different use cases (this means any use case
* in the application should implement this contract).
*
* By convention each UseCase implementation will return the result using a {@link rx.Subscriber}
* that will execute its job in a background thread and will post the result in the UI thread.
*/
public abstract class UseCase {
ThreadExecutor threadExecutor = new JobExecutor();
PostExecutionThread postExecutionThread = new UIThread();
private Subscription subscription = Subscriptions.empty();
public void setThreadExecutor(ThreadExecutor threadExecutor) {
this.threadExecutor = threadExecutor;
}
public void setPostExecutionThread(PostExecutionThread postExecutionThread) {
this.postExecutionThread = postExecutionThread;
}
/**
* Builds an {@link rx.Observable} which will be used when executing the current {@link UseCase}.
*/
protected abstract Observable buildUseCaseObservable();
/**
* Executes the current use case.
*
* @param UseCaseSubscriber The guy who will be listen to the observable build with {@link #buildUseCaseObservable()}.
*/
@SuppressWarnings("unchecked")
public void execute(Subscriber UseCaseSubscriber) {
this.subscription = this.buildUseCaseObservable()
.subscribeOn(Schedulers.from(threadExecutor))
.observeOn(postExecutionThread.getScheduler())
.subscribe(UseCaseSubscriber);
}
/**
* Unsubscribes from current {@link rx.Subscription}.
*/
public void unsubscribe() {
if (!subscription.isUnsubscribed()) {
subscription.unsubscribe();
}
}
}
